The end of June will result in a significant exit of major titles from the Xbox Game Pass library. Microsoft has confirmed that after June 30, users will lose free access to acclaimed productions like Slay the Spire, Unpacking, Ultimate Chicken Horse, Volcano Princess, PAYDAY 2, and Mecha BREAK. The disappointment is further amplified for adventure fans with the simultaneous removal of Tomb Raider and its sequel Rise of the Tomb Raider. Losing classics of such quality all at once highlights how dependence on subscriptions can leave gamers empty-handed overnight, with only the option to purchase them at a temporary discount of 20% before they vanish from the lineup.

To mitigate the impact of this extensive loss, the new update lineup detailed by the company introduces new content to the Ultimate, PC Game Pass, and Standard tiers. The major commercial draw of the lineup is the soccer simulator EA Sports FC 26, scheduled for June 18 through integration with EA Play, offering perks like the Supercharge Pack and seasonal bonuses in online game modes. Following closely, nostalgia takes over with the remastered collection Tony Hawk’s Pro Skater 3 + 4 arriving on July 2, followed by the narrative-focused 2.5D Metroidvania Winds of Arcana: Ruination, landing on July 6.

The strategy of releasing annual sports games on the platform precisely when interest in them starts to wane shows how the service has become reliant on short-lifecycle content to boost community engagement numbers.

The release schedule has already started to pick up pace with the immediate availability of the three-dimensional platformer Junkster right at its official market launch. Following that, the catalog will receive the criticized first-person shooter Call of Duty: Vanguard on June 17, while the shooter with roguelite elements Abyssus is reserved for June 25, concluding the month with the arrival of the survival co-op RV There Yet? on June 30.

These additions aim to balance the scales of losses and gains in an ecosystem that has grown accustomed to rotating its library at a rapid pace. While the inclusion of smaller productions and direct debuts ensures a healthy variety for different player niches, the departure of true long-term engagement pillars creates a noticeable strain on the perceived value of the service, forcing subscribers to speed up their campaigns before the licensing agreements expire.
